What are "cookies"?
Cookies are IT data, particularly text files, stored on end-user devices, intended for use with websites. These files allow the user's device to be recognized and the website to be displayed appropriately, tailored to their individual preferences. Cookies typically contain the name of the website they originate from, the duration of their storage on the end-user device, and a unique number.

What cookies do we use?
Two basic types of cookies are used on websites: "session cookies" and "persistent cookies." "Session" cookies are temporary files that are stored on the User's end device until logging out, leaving the website, or disabling the software (web browser). "Persistent" cookies are stored on the User's end device for the time specified in the cookie parameters or until deleted by the User.
